Key Features Of The Kentucky LLC Search Tool

The Kentucky LLC search tool offers several helpful features. Users can:

  • Search by Name: Input the desired business name to check its availability.
  • Search by Entity Number: Enter the unique identification number assigned to an LLC for quick access.
  • Access Business Information: Find details such as entity status, formation date, and registered agent.
  • Filter Options: Narrow down search results by filtering for active, inactive, or dissolved entities.

These features make the search tool user-friendly and efficient for prospective business owners.

How To Perform A Kentucky LLC Search

Performing a Kentucky LLC search is straightforward. This process ensures the desired business name is available and allows users to gather important information about existing companies.

Step-by-Step Guide

  1. Visit the Kentucky Secretary of State Website: Access the official site for accurate and updated information.
  2. Locate the Business Services Section: Find the section dedicated to business filings and searches.
  3. Choose the LLC Search Option: Select the option that allows you to search for limited liability companies.
  4. Input the Desired Name or Entity Number: Enter the business name or entity number in the search field.
  5. Review Search Results: Analyze the results to see if the name is already in use. Pay attention to the status of each entity.
  6. Gather Additional Information: Click on the entity name to get more details like formation date and filings.

Tips For Effective Searching

  • Use Variations of the Name: Test different spellings or abbreviations to cover all possibilities.
  • Filter Search Results: Narrow down the results by selecting active, inactive, or dissolved entities.
  • Check Trademark Databases: Also look at trademark records to avoid potential legal issues.
  • Take Notes: Document findings for reference, especially if considering multiple names.
  • Consult with an Expert: Seek advice from a business attorney or consultant for deeper insights.

These steps and tips help ensure a smooth search process for establishing an LLC in Kentucky.

Common Issues Encountered During LLC Searches

Searching for an LLC name in Kentucky can come with challenges. Understanding these common issues helps streamline the process.

Incorrect Information

Incorrect or outdated information can lead to frustrating results. If a name appears available but is actually in use, this creates potential for legal issues. Names may change, or businesses may dissolve without updating records. Always check the most current data by consulting the Kentucky Secretary of State website before making any decisions.

Search Limitations

Search limitations can hinder thorough research. The online tool may not capture all variations of a business name, leading to missed information. Users might not find similar names that could result in conflicts. Utilizing different name combinations helps cover gaps in the search. It’s crucial to explore both active and inactive entities to ensure comprehensive results during the search process.

Resources For Kentucky LLC Search

Utilizing the right resources can simplify the Kentucky LLC search process. Both official state resources and third-party services provide essential tools and information.

Official State Resources

The Kentucky Secretary of State provides the primary platform for conducting an LLC search. Users can visit the Kentucky Secretary of State website to access the business services section. This site offers a search tool where individuals can input a company name or entity number. Users can also view important details such as entity status, formation date, and whether the entity is active, inactive, or dissolved. For accurate and up-to-date information, using the official site ensures reliability and compliance with state regulations.

Third-Party Services

Several third-party services assist with conducting an LLC search in Kentucky. These platforms often provide additional features beyond the state’s resources. Examples include detailed reports on business entities, ownership structures, and filing history. Services like LegalZoom and IncFile offer user-friendly interfaces that help streamline the search process. Consulting these services may offer more comprehensive insights into business names, including trademark checks and competitor analysis, which can aid in making informed decisions when starting a company.
